Purchasing ebooks for Kindle from well-known publishers is a process I’ve mastered over the years. The most common method is through Amazon’s Kindle Store, which is a treasure trove of titles from publishers like Penguin Random House, HarperCollins, and Macmillan. Simply search for the book you’re interested in, and once you’ve found it, click the 'Buy Now' button. The ebook will automatically sync to your Kindle device or app, provided you’re logged into your Amazon account.

Another option is to buy directly from the publisher’s website. Many publishers, such as Tor Books or Hachette, offer ebooks in formats like EPUB or PDF. After purchasing, you can use Amazon’s 'Send to Kindle' service to transfer the file to your device. This involves emailing the file to your Kindle’s unique email address, which you can find in your Amazon account settings. It’s a bit more manual but works just as well.

For those who prefer a more curated experience, subscription services like Kindle Unlimited or Scribd offer access to a wide range of ebooks from popular publishers. These services are great if you’re an avid reader who enjoys exploring new titles without committing to individual purchases. Regardless of the method, the key is to ensure your Kindle or app is linked to your Amazon account for a smooth reading experience.

How to download ebooks for kindle from top novel publishers?

2 Answers2025-05-19 19:05:01
Getting ebooks onto your Kindle from top publishers isn’t as tricky as it seems, but it does require some know-how. I’ve been doing this for years, and the key is understanding the different methods. Most major publishers like Penguin Random House or HarperCollins sell their ebooks through platforms like Amazon’s Kindle Store, Barnes & Noble, or Kobo. If you buy directly from Amazon, the ebook auto-delivers to your Kindle—super convenient. But if you buy from elsewhere, you’ll need to sideload it. I usually download the EPUB file, then use Amazon’s Send to Kindle service (either via email or the web tool). It converts the file to Kindle-friendly format and syncs it across devices. For those who prefer free options, libraries are goldmines. Services like OverDrive or Libby let you borrow ebooks from local libraries and send them to your Kindle. The process is seamless: just link your Amazon account, check out the book, and tap ‘Send to Kindle.’ The only downside is waiting for popular titles. Some publishers also offer direct downloads from their websites, especially for classics or promotional titles. I’ve snagged a few gems from Tor’s free ebook giveaways. Just remember to check DRM restrictions—some files might need Calibre (a free ebook manager) to convert formats or remove locks. A pro tip: always double-check the file format. Kindle prefers MOBI (though it’s being phased out) or AZW3, but EPUB works now too. If you’re tech-savvy, Calibre is a lifesaver for organizing and converting files. How to download novels on kindle for ebooks from publishers?

3 Answers2025-05-19 10:25:32
downloading ebooks from publishers is straightforward once you know the steps. First, ensure your Kindle is registered to your Amazon account. Then, purchase or download the ebook directly from Amazon's store—it syncs automatically to your device if you have Whispernet enabled. For third-party publishers, I often download EPUB files from their websites and email them to my Kindle's unique address using the Send to Kindle feature. Amazon converts the file for you. Just make sure the file isn’t DRM-protected unless you have the right software to handle it. Another method is using the Kindle app on your phone or PC. You can sideload books via USB by dragging files into the 'documents' folder, but I prefer the email method for convenience. Always check the publisher’s website for instructions, as some offer direct Kindle downloads or special links.
